Car Buying Trends

Check out the UK car buying trends over the last decade including favourite make, model and colour. We have also compared fuel efficiency and CO2 emissions.

Since the move to twice-yearly plate changes in 1999, only March 2004 has seen more new car registrations than March 2014.

As cars become more fuel efficient and CO2 emissions reduce, the popularity of new cars is increasing. However, used cars still make up the majority of the market for many reasons.
